AT89S52 MC ► Architecture – 8051 based ► 8-bit Microcontroller ► 8K Bytes In-System Programmable Flash
Features ► Fully Static Operation: 0 Hz to 33 MHz ► 4.0V to 5.5V Operating Range ► 256 x 8-bit Internal RAM ► Full Duplex UART Serial Channel ► Fast Programming Time ► Eight Interrupt Sources ► Dual Data Pointer ► Three 16-bit Timer/Counters
Description The AT89S52 is a powerful microcontroller which provides a highly-flexible and cost- effective solution to many embedded control applications. The device is manufactured using Atmel’s high-density nonvolatile memory technology and is compatible with the industry - standard 80C51 instruction set and pin out.

SMOKE DETECTOR ► Make – MOSDESIGN SEMICONDUCTOR CORP. ► This device can be used in conjunction with an infrared photoelectric chamber to sense scattered light from smoke particles.
FEATURES ► Interconnect up to 50 detectors. ► Piezoelectric horn driver. ► Power-on reset. ► Built-in circuits to reduce false triggering. ► 6V to 12V operating voltage range. ► ESD-Protection circuitry on all pins. ► Temporal horn pattern.
